Bootstrap

KVM虚机调整磁盘大小(注:需重启虚拟机)

1、将磁盘大小由15G调整为25G

[root@kvm ~]# virsh domblklist kvm-client  #显示虚拟机硬盘列表

[root@kvm ~]# qemu-img resize /var/lib/libvirt/images/tesk-disk.qcow2 +10G #扩容

[root@kvm ~]# qemu-img info /var/lib/libvirt/images/test-disk.qcow2  #查看信息

注:raw和qcow2都可以支持resize,qcow2格式文件不支持缩小镜像的操作;“+”和“-”分别表示增加和减少镜像文件的大小,在增加了镜像文件大小后,也需启动客户机到里面去应用,使用“fdisk”、“parted”等分区工具进行相应的操作才能真正让客户机使用到增加后的镜像空间。不过使用resize命令时需要小心(最好做好备份),如果失败的话,可能会导致镜像文件无法正常使用而造成数据丢失。

2、重启虚拟机,使磁盘大小生效

[root@kvm ~]# virsh shutdown kvm-client

root@kvm ~]# virsh start kvm-client

3、登录虚机确认磁盘变化

[root@kvm-client ~]# lsblk

[root@kvm-client ~]# fdisk -l /dev/sda

;